Thanks! But I don't know if it adds any value over v5 mod to be honest.
v5 mod installs IOS236 immediately without any user input (like your auto feature but without the 10 second wait), and since no user input is required it doesn't need to work with the new wiimotes. It doesn't have davebaol's network bugfix, but using HBC v1.1.0 it's not an issue anyways (and even under older HBC's the installer runs so quickly it's done before any crashes are likely, and even if it does crash it's harmless).
If you can change your auto-timer from 10 seconds to immediate then I might make the change just for the hell of it, but I'm not in any rush. Either way, I appreciate you offering your new version to me to include with ModMii, thanks!
